Invisible Hand

When government steps in arbitrarily with individual subsidies, favoring one business over others, it sets inconsistent, unfair, illogical precedent.  Meanwhile, the invisible hand that best orchestrates a free people's free enterprise system gets amputated.  Then, special interests creep in and manipulate markets.  Republicans oppose this, remember?  Instead, we support competition on a level playing field, remember?  Because we know special interest crony capitalism is one big fail.

-- Former Alaska Governor and Vice Presidential Candidate Sarah Palin in an article on the Young Conservative website, 2 December 2016
